Is Howard the Duck rude? Howard the Duck was created by writer Steve Gerber and artist Val Mayerik and made his debut in Adventure into Fear #19 in 1973. Howard is a foul-mouthed, ill-tempered, rude duck who comes from another planet and is now trapped on Earth, with his adventures being mostly social satires.

Was Howard the Duck a puppet? 2. Lucas wanted Howard to be the first all-CGI lead character, but computer-animation technology wasn’t advanced enough yet. Nonetheless, Howard was a technical milestone: the first totally wireless puppet lead character, operated by both radio controls and by an actor inside the duck suit.

Was Howard the Duck a failure? Without counting the Captain America black-and-white serial from the 1940s, Howard the Duck was the first Marvel film, and it didn’t do well at all. It was a financial and critical failure, though it has now reached cult status.

Was Howard the Duck animatronic? “Howard the Duck” was made long before the days of CGI. The character’s bill was created as an animatronic by Lucasfilm (George Lucas thought so highly of the project he stepped down as president of his company to put more focus on producing the movie). … Robin Williams just quit and you’re now Howard the Duck.

Who was the first Marvel character in a movie? 76 years ago, Captain America became the first Marvel character to have a live-action movie. “Captain America” was a serial from Republic Pictures, serving as the first on-screen adaptation of a Marvel Comics character.
